Vehicle dispatching algorithms for container transshipment hubs

This paper seeks to address the dispatching problem for vehicles (or prime movers) in a transshipment hub by considering the quay cranes and yard cranes capacity. The objective of this paper is to minimize the makespan time at the quay side. This issue is particularly important for a port which uses information technology in making real time decision because the port can exploit information technology to make full use of the data in making good decision. A mixed integer programming (MIP) model is developed to formulate the problem. As the existing solver cannot solve the MIP model in reasonable time, we develop two heuristics to tackle the problem. The first method is based on the neighborhood search, while the second method is based on genetic algorithm (GA) and minimum cost flow (MCF) network model. Unlike the typical GA which usually represents the chromosome using job sequence, we use the ready time for jobs as the representation of the chromosome, and MCF model is then used to decode the chromosome to determine the job sequence for prime movers. The experiment results indicate the superiority of the GA–MCF-based algorithm over the neighborhood search algorithm.

[1]  Martin W. P. Savelsbergh,et al.  Minimum Vehicle Fleet Size Under Time-Window Constraints at a Container Terminal , 2005, Transp. Sci..

[2]  Torsten Reiners,et al.  Vehicle dispatching at seaport container terminals using evolutionary algorithms , 2000, Proceedings of the 33rd Annual Hawaii International Conference on System Sciences.

[3]  Kap Hwan Kim,et al.  A Look-Ahead Dispatching Method for Automated Guided Vehicles in Automated Port Container Terminals , 2004, Transp. Sci..

[4]  Pierre Hansen,et al.  Variable Neighbourhood Search , 2003 .

[5]  Hans-Otto Günther,et al.  Dispatching multi-load AGVs in highly automated seaport container terminals , 2004, OR Spectr..

[6]  Sönke Hartmann,et al.  A general framework for scheduling equipment and manpower at container terminals , 2004, OR Spectr..

[7]  Chung-Lun Li,et al.  Analysis of a new vehicle scheduling and location problem , 2001 .

[8]  Jean-Yves Potvin,et al.  Learning vehicle dispatching with linear programming models , 1993, Comput. Oper. Res..

[9]  Reza Tavakkoli-Moghaddam,et al.  An Evolutionary Algorithm for a Single-Item Resource-Constrained Aggregate Production Planning Problem ,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[10]  David Simchi-Levi,et al.  Dispatching vehicles in a mega container terminal , 2005, OR Spectr..

[11]  Jean-Yves Potvin,et al.  Neural networks for automated vehicle dispatching , 1992, Comput. Oper. Res..

[12]  Belén Melián-Batista,et al.  The Parallel Variable Neighborhood Search for the p-Median Problem , 2002, J. Heuristics.

[13]  Kl Mak,et al.  Sequencing of container pickup trucks in container yard blocks , 2004 .

[14]  Akio Imai,et al.  Yard trailer routing at a maritime container terminal , 2005 .

[15]  Pierre Hansen,et al.  Variable Neighborhood Search , 2018, Handbook of Heuristics.

[16]  Robert van der Meer,et al.  Operational Control of Internal Transport , 2000 .

[17]  Albert P. M. Wagelmans,et al.  DYNAMIC SCHEDULING OF HANDLING EQUIPMENT AT AUTOMATED CONTAINER TERMINALS , 2001 .

[18]  Albert P. M. Wagelmans,et al.  Effective algorithms for integrated scheduling of handling equipment at automated container terminals , 2001 .

[19]  Sönke Hartmann A general framework for scheduling equipment and manpower at container terminals , 2004 .

[20]  K. L. Mak,et al.  Scheduling trucks in container terminals using a genetic algorithm , 2007 .

[21]  Chung-Piaw Teo,et al.  Dispatching Automated Guided Vehicles in a Container Terminal , 2005 .

[22]  W. Hsu,et al.  Mixed integer programming models for dispatching vehicles at a container terminal , 2005 .

[23]  Kap Hwan Kim,et al.  A Dispatching Method for Automated Guided Vehicles to Minimize Delays of Containership Operations , 1999 .

[24]  Ebru K. Bish,et al.  A multiple-crane-constrained scheduling problem in a container terminal , 2003, Eur. J. Oper. Res..

[25]  Matthias Lehmann,et al.  Strategies for dispatching AGVs at automated seaport container terminals , 2006, OR Spectr..

[26]  Lifeng Xi,et al.  A tabu search algorithm for the integrated scheduling problem of container handling systems in a maritime terminal , 2007, Eur. J. Oper. Res..

[27]  Iris F. A. Vis,et al.  Determination of the number of automated guided vehicles required at a semi-automated container terminal , 2001, J. Oper. Res. Soc..

[28]  Kap Hwan Kim,et al.  A dispatching method for automated lifting vehicles in automated port container terminals , 2009, Comput. Ind. Eng..